How To Fix VCH_HL_DEP_TRACE039 - Start of procedure processing on instance &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: VCH_HL_DEP_TRACE - VCH Trace: High level messages in Dependency Trace

  • Message number: 039

  • Message text: Start of procedure processing on instance &1
